Tickets to BTS concerts in Malaysia go on sale June 3

Get ready, Malaysian Army, as tickets for BTS’ concert in Kuala Lumpur will go on sale in early June.

BTS will bring its Arirang world tour to TM Stadium Nasional in Bukit Jalil, KL on Dec 12 and 13. The concert is scheduled to begin at 7.30pm.

On its social media accounts today (May 22), Live Nation Malaysia announced that the Army Membership Presale will begin on June 3 at 11am, followed by the Trip.com presale on June 4 at 9am. The Live Nation presale will take place on June 4 at 11am, while general ticket sales begin on June 5 at 11am.

Ticket prices range from RM338 to RM1,288. Go to golive-asia.com for more details.

The septet – comprising Jin, J-Hope, Jimin, Jungkook, RM, Suga and V – is currently on the North American leg of its tour, which kicked off in Goyang, South Korea, last month.

BTS is slated to make a special appearance at the 2026 American Music Awards on May 25.

The group will also join Madonna and Shakira for the 2026 Fifa World Cup halftime show on July 19 at MetLife Stadium in the United States.
